>> .local  domains  are just fine for Windows, it's just Macs that doesn't
>> like it.
>
> No, Windows systems often don't tolerate this either, they're just not always using Bonjour or Kerberos. But very little, not just Macs, will "like" this as it's valid for mDNS and is generally troublesome.
